kóoṇ arrow

Part of Speech n.masc
Vernacular Form کوݨ
Phonetic Form kóoɳ
Inflection Class a-decl (Obl, pl): -a
Indo-Aryan Proto-Form kā́ṇḍa- 'single joint of a plant; arrow; cluster, heap (masc.neut)' (T: 3023)
Variant Form(s) kóoṇṭ ; šará (Biori)
    • arrow
